Gross Domestic Product
The total monetary or market value of all the finished goods and services produced within a country's borders in a specific time period, often used as an indicator of economic health.
Health Care Expenditures
The total amount spent on health services and goods, including personal healthcare, public health services, and health research and activities.
Health Insurance Coverage
A policy that provides payment or reimbursement for medical services incurred by the insured.
